Canada’s Gabe Mastromatteo labeled as the underdog in the Men’s 100m Breaststroke snatched gold from USA’s Daniel Roy who was the favorite.
USA’s Daniel Roy had come into the final as the favorite while Mastromatteo came in second in the preliminaries with a time of 1.02.46.
In other results, Gretchen Walsh of USA won gold in the women’s 100m Freestyle, team mate Lucie Nordman took home the silver while Australia’s Eliza King grabbed the bronze.
The Men’s 100m Freestyle saw USA’s Drew Kibler win the gold with a time of 49.42, Japans Keisuke Ishizaki settled for Silver while USA’s Adam Chaney took home Bronze.
Emily Weiss took home gold for USA in the Women’s 100m Backstroke and Canada’s Nina Kucheran bagged a silver while Kucheran’s team mate, Avery Wiseman took home the bronze.
Women’s 400m relay saw team USA add another gold and silver to their tally while Japan settled for bronze.
The Men’s 400m relay saw USA bag a Gold and a silver Medal while Japan again settled for the Bronze medal.
The Women’s 4 x 200m Relay saw USA again taking gold as Australia grabbed the silver and another bronze for Japan.
Meanwhile, the Men’s 4 x 200 Freestyle Relay saw USA taking home gold with Japan and Australia settling for silver and bronze respectively.
USA currently leads the overall medal tally with 14 gold, 10 silver and 3 bronze followed by Australia with 1 gold, 2 silver and 2 bronze while China and Canada sit in third place with a gold each.
